    What a disappointment! Dallas Piano Restorations came highly recommended to me and so I entrusted…read moreby my 1898 Bechstein 7' Grand piano for a complete restoration. Not only did the work take a full year longer than anticipated, the results were far from the professional quality I expected for the 25k that was paid to them, plus transportation. The worst area was the exterior case. Wormholes were unfilled, as evidenced by the single coat of lacquer that ran into the holes. Spray was applied over dust on the uncleaned cast iron plate. The keyslip and keybed areas as well as the side moldings were rough from insufficient leveling of finish. Many rough areas were painted without being sufficiently sanded. Vertical cracks can be seen in the veneer on the piano's flat side. The front lid was badly repaired. The ivories were not bleached. The logo was not put on straight. The exterior work is totally unacceptable. The interior fared slightly better, although the soundboard was shimmed so much that its lifespan has been greatly reduced. Stringing was sloppily and unevenly done, which will necessitate a re-stringing. The action was put together but was never regulated and on top of that the hammers themselves were never even shaped. The owner of DPR suggested that I caused these problems. After many complaints on my part, DPR offered to take the piano back to make repairs. But they insisted that I get a certificate of fumigation, did not offer to pay transportation costs, and would not sign a contract with me. These conditions were unacceptable. As a concert pianist who has performed in 29 countries and on 4 continents, I was unhappy with the piano. Paying for another restoration at an equivalent amount is impossible and thus I am forced to take a loss because I cannot sell the piano anywhere near Fair Market Value. I would not further entrust my piano to DPR under these conditions and have lost all confidence in their work and their word.

    Long story short, Empire Floors mislead us regarding moving things around in our house as they…read moreinstalled our hardwood floors, so we frantically needed someone to move our 6' baby grand from the living room to the dining room. Martins was able to give us a 2pm-4pm window (I called at 10am) and quoted $160 each time they had to come over (once to move it to the other room and another time to move it back). I asked if they could work with me on the price if we just left the piano upright for a day or two as the hardwoods cured, but they said price-wise it didn't matter. They called around 12:30pm and said they'd be here in 1.5 hrs (I live off 380/DNT), so I said great. 3 guys showed up and had our piano disassembled and moved within 5 minutes - amazing! They were worth every penny. However, after watching them do their work, I'll probably just get a bunch of friends to help me move the piano back into the other room. It looked relatively simple - just need to be strong! We asked if they did piano repair/maintenance since our brass casters are really worn to hell. They don't, but gave us a number to someone else. They also left us new casters with a double wheel and said when they come back in a few days to put back the piano, they can throw them on for us. How nice! PS, they don't take credit - only cash/check.
